I couldn't agree more with the previous review. When we moved into our apt. it had not been cleaned and there were still construction supplies (calking and etc.) still sitting on a counter in our apartment. Not to mention the bathrooms (especially) hadn't been cleaned and you could tell that they were being used by the builders. We even found a roll of toilet paper in our master bathroom. Obviously the insulation is terrible. Our master bedroom is always freezing and the other bedroom is always way too warm. Since it is our child's room, we normally accomodate her which causes us to freeze in our bedroom. I have had a cold since we first moved in and it hasn't gone away. There is a lot of things (construction wise) that haven't been done. You can tell that they are trying to complete these apts. as fast as possible to get people in them without taking into consideration the fact that they aren't being built very well. The laundry area in the apt is small, we had to turn our washer sideways in order to make it fit. The management is nice but they don't seem to be very effective in what they do. Lenox Pointe might work if you move there with the mindset that you won't be there long. I definitely wouldn't live there for an extended period of time. By the way, the on-site fitness center is pretty decent.
